An online rhythm game with gameplay similar to Stepmania / Dance Dance Revolution. Players could create their own avatar to dance as and unlock various customizations by playing with others in competitions. The game featured a notable mechanic where if the player didn't dance for a while their avatar would start to gain visible weight.
